Mediterranean Vegetable Stir-Fry Noodles

Colorful penne pasta mixed with vibrant green broccoli, red bell peppers, and golden zucchini in a large ceramic serving bowl, garnished with fresh basil and grated Parmesan cheese on a rustic wooden table

20 minutes
4 servings
Easy
VegetarianHigh FiberHeart Healthy
Mediterranean Vegetable Stir-Fry Noodles

Ingredients

12 oz penne or fusilli pasta
2 cups broccoli florets
1 large bell pepper, sliced
1 medium zucchini, sliced
3 cloves garlic, minced
1/4 cup olive oil
1/4 cup grated Parmesan cheese

Nutrition Facts

Per 4 servings
Calories385 kcal
Protein14 g
Carbohydrates58 g
Fat12 g
Fiber6 g

* Nutritional information is approximate and may vary based on ingredients and preparation methods.

Instructions

1

Cook the Pasta

Bring a large pot of salted water to boil. Add pasta and cook according to package directions until al dente, usually 8-10 minutes. Reserve 1/2 cup pasta water before draining, then drain pasta in colander.

Pro Tip:

Don't overcook the pasta as it will continue cooking when mixed with vegetables

2

Prepare the Vegetables

While pasta cooks, heat olive oil in a large skillet over medium-high heat. Add broccoli florets first and cook for 2 minutes. Add bell pepper and zucchini, stir-fry for 3-4 minutes until vegetables are tender-crisp and lightly browned.

Pro Tip:

Keep vegetables moving in the pan to prevent burning and maintain bright colors

3

Add Aromatics and Seasonings

Add minced garlic to the vegetables and cook for 30 seconds until fragrant. Season with salt, pepper, and Italian herbs. Add the drained pasta to the skillet and toss everything together for 1-2 minutes.

Pro Tip:

Add a splash of reserved pasta water if the mixture seems dry

4

Finish and Serve

Remove from heat and toss with grated Parmesan cheese and fresh basil leaves if desired. Taste and adjust seasoning with additional salt, pepper, or a drizzle of extra olive oil. Serve immediately while hot.

Pro Tip:

Serve with extra Parmesan cheese and red pepper flakes on the side